We just acquired a new 3500w genset for our race trailer. After doing a bit of reading, I'm clear on the "RV" panel in the trailer being a subpanel, and not having the neutral and ground bonded together there. And, that the ground wire needs to be bonded to the trailer framework. This will be a 120V 30A only type setup, using a standard RV plug/socket. The question comes in at the genset - I'm picking up that a "cheater plug" needs to be made for the genset since it is a free standing unit and will not have neutral and ground tied together.

http://www.noshockzone.org/generator-ground-neutral-bonding/

Seems right. I still worry that because we have a trailer sitting on rubber tires, a truck sitting on rubber tires and a generator sitting on rubber tires - who/what/where is going to trip if there is a fault between the hot and the trailer frame. And, will the normal GFCI plug function correctly in this setup. Have not bought any parts, no work started - Comments welcome.

I'm Mike Sokol, author of the Generator Neutral Bonding article linked above. Thanks for posting it here. As far as neutral bonded generators, you'll find that most generators UNDER 5KW will have a floated neutral. That includes all of the small and medium inverter generators from Honda and Yamaha. Contractor generators 5KW and above are generally already neutral bonded, though some of them have a removable shunt somewhere to float them.

The quick way to tell if your generator has a floated neutral is to simply plug in a 3-light outlet tester. If it shows two amber iights and no red light, then your generator is most likely bonded. Any other light conditions means it's got a floated neutral and need my G-N bonding plug mentioned above and in my No~Shock~Zone article. It's only a $2 plug that will take you 5 minutes to wire up. All other bonding should happen automatically since your shore power plug's ground wire is bonded to the trailer frame per NEC and RVIA code.

There's an exception in the UL Listing and NEC that allows manufacturers of generators under 5KW to avoid having to use a GFCI outlet as long as the neutral is floated. But yes, many manufacturers are confused by this an produce bonded neutral generators that would normally be used to power house (should be floated) and floated neutrals for smaller generators that would normally be used to power an RV or trailer. I've talked at length to engineers from several of the big generator manufacturers, and they don't seem to understand the general usage situations of their customers.

It's pretty simple and best to check. But I can tell you that ALL Honda and Yamaha generators 3KW and smaller have floated neutrals. And most contractor generators over 5 KW have bonded neutrals. It's the middle ground that's confusing.

Check your gen to see if it's bonded, if not then easiest thing to do is in the cord end that plugs into the gen put a jumper from neutral to ground if it's not a molded cord end. This way you don't have to mess around with the gen and you can hook up the trailer like normal,and then just put gfi outlets

But make sure you don't do this as a permanent jumper in your shore power cord. It's a code violation (and bad idea) to connect a ground-neutral bonded extension cord plug to a home outlet/receptacle or pedestal. There can be only ONE ground-neutral bond in any system, so that's why I like the basic G-N Bond plug used on the generator itself.

Below is the official definition of a ground plane. It simply means a large electrical surface that provides the return path for various currents. For instance, your own car chassis forms the ground plane for the 12-volt starter battery since the negative terminal is connected to the chassis. And all RVs and trailers connected to AC power form a ground plane that may or may not be "earthed" via a grounding rod when connected to a portable generator. However, it's certainly "earthed" via the EGC (Equipment Grounding Conductor) when connected to shore power. The trick is to make sure that all of your various electrical gear have their own chassis bonded to your trailer's frame (ground plane) via their power cords.

In electrical engineering, a ground plane is an electrically conductive surface, usually connected to electrical ground. The term has two different meanings in separate areas of electrical engineering. In antenna theory, a ground plane is a conducting surface large in comparison to the wavelength, such as the Earth, which is connected to the transmitter's ground wire and serves as a reflecting surface for radio waves. In printed circuit boards, a ground plane is a large area of copper foil on the board which is connected to the power supply ground terminal and serves as a return path for current from different components on the circuit board.

An important heads up that is missing here is that many less expensive inverters and some inverter generators HAVE no "neutral" - both the hot and neutral have voltage, i.e. -60v and +60v (alternating). So the ground and neutral are purposely not connected and should not be.

Let's carefully consider the purpose of the EGC - to provide a low-resistance path back in case of a fault. Most faults would be a short circuit to a metal case/frame, like a broken wire in a washing machine, refrigerator motor short, computer power supply, etc. Perhaps something shorts inside your TV which is mainly plastic, but it's screwed to a steel mount that you might touch to adjust.

If the EGC is present and bonded to neutral (AND neutral IS neutral!), there should be enough current to trip the circuit breaker.

That's what the EGC does.

In the case of an inverter generator/inverter, it is easier and cheaper to split it between neutral and hot, and it's often done. Voltage is RELATIVE between two sources, so it doesn't really matter to devices whether they see +60v hot and -60v neutral, or +20v hot and -100v neutral, etc... they simply see the difference between the two - 120v.

By adding a resistor, you've created a higher-resistance path to ground, which means even if the resistor were mechanically large enough to pass the fault current, it may not. Your "dissipation calculation" you came up with requires a 144 watt resistor - at 120v, this is only slightly above 1 amp. Imagine the leads on a 1 amp or 5 amp resistor - they're quite small, let's say 20 gauge? Now hit it with 30-50 amps of fault current in an instant and what will blow first - your resistor, or a circuit breaker?

In addition, this resistor DOES put enough potential on the ground to ELECTRIFY the chassis of these appliances in the case of a non-zero neutral. Thus, you've created a situation with not enough interrupt current rating to clear a fault, BUT electrified all metal chassis/etc. with enough current to stop your heart. (Only takes a few milliamps through the right path!)
